Taft & WilsonAdministrations

Taft v. William Jennings Bryan

A. Payne-Aldrich Tariff

1. upset progressives

2. Barely cut tariffs

Taft v. William Jennings Bryan

B. Ballinger-Pinchot Affair

1. Controversy over the sale of public lands

2. Ruined Taft’s administration

Wilson YearsA. Election of 1912

1. “Bull-Moose Party”: T. Roosevelt tried to win the Republican nomination from Taft because he believed Taft did not live up to progressive ideals

2. Wilson wins because the Republican vote was split
